#450db4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#450db4 is composed of 27.1% red, 5.1% green and 70.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61.7% cyan, 92.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 29.4% black. It has a hue angle of 260.1 degrees, a saturation of 86.5% and a lightness of 37.8%. #450db4 color hex could be obtained by blending #8a1aff with #000069.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

#450db4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#450db4 has RGB values of R:69, G:13, B:180 and CMYK values of C:0.62, M:0.93, Y:0,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 4525492.
